#dd4859 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dd4859 is composed of 86.7% red, 28.2%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.4% magenta, 59.7%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 353.2 degrees, a saturation of 68.7% and a lightness of 57.5%. #dd4859 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ff90b2 with #bb0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#dd4859 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dd4859 has RGB values of R:221, G:72,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.67, Y:0.6,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14501977.
